Output 175bed04dcdf6699ebbfa3f71b38b43b795909cb74f027573523704018b67dbc:1

value
414501805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134468158139c8613c7677e7289443dc5b942657 OP_EQUAL
address
33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v
transaction
175bed04dcdf6699ebbfa3f71b38b43b795909cb74f027573523704018b67dbc
confirmations
488868
spent
true